Edit:
/opt/imh-python/lib/python3.9/site-packages/pyroute2/netlink/rtnl/tcmsg/em_ipset.py
(1741B)
from pyroute2.netlink import nlmsg_base, nlmsg_encoder_generic # see em_ipset.c IPSET_DIM = { 'IPSET_DIM_ZERO': 0, 'IPSET_DIM_ONE': 1, 'IPSET_DIM_TWO': 2, 'IPSET_DIM_THREE': 3, 'IPSET_DIM_MAX': 6, } TCF_IPSET_MODE_DST = 0 TCF_IPSET_MODE_SRC = 2 def get_parameters(kwarg): ret = {'attrs': []} attrs_map = ( ('matchid', 'TCF_EM_MATCHID'), ('kind', 'TCF_EM_KIND'), ('flags', 'TCF_EM_FLAGS'), ('pad', 'TCF_EM_PAD'), ) for k, v in attrs_map: r = kwarg.get(k, None) if r is not None: ret['attrs'].append([v, r]) return ret class data(nlmsg_base, nlmsg_encoder_generic): fields = ( ('ip_set_index', 'H'), ('ip_set_dim', 'B'), ('ip_set_flags', 'B'), ) def encode(self): flags, dim = self._get_ip_set_parms() self['ip_set_index'] = self['index'] self['ip_set_dim'] = dim self['ip_set_flags'] = flags nlmsg_base.encode(self) def _get_ip_set_parms(self): flags = 0 dim = 0 mode = self['mode'] # Split to get dimension modes = mode.split(',') dim = len(modes) if dim > IPSET_DIM['IPSET_DIM_MAX']: raise ValueError( 'IPSet dimension could not be greater than {0}'.format( IPSET_DIM['IPSET_DIM_MAX'] ) ) for i in range(0, dim): if modes[i] == 'dst': flags |= TCF_IPSET_MODE_DST << i elif modes[i] == 'src': flags |= TCF_IPSET_MODE_SRC << i else: raise ValueError('Unknown IP set mode "{0}"'.format(modes[i])) return (flags, dim)
